ACPS reports full bus-route coverage, small SOL gains and rollout of new literacy curriculum
Summary
Albemarle County Public Schools told the board it started the 2024–25 year with all bus routes covered after an aggressive recruitment push; the division also reported modest SOL gains and adoption of HMH "Into Reading," while piloting Yondr phone pouches and forming a cell-phone policy enforcement committee.

School Board Chair Judy Lee and Vice Chair Dr. Piper Acuff updated the Board of Supervisors on ACPS’ fall startup, focusing on transportation, student-assessment results and curriculum changes.
Lee said early enrollment figures are preliminary but slightly above projections. On transportation, the school division ran an aggressive recruitment campaign that yielded dozens of applicants and new hires; ACPS began the year with every route covered. The division reported a starting bus-driver wage of $23.56 per hour, offered CDL training and signing bonuses, and plans to use new hires to "unstack" routes to reduce secondary students’ ride times.
Acuff described curriculum work under the Virginia Literacy Act: the division selected the HMH "Into Reading" curriculum for K–5 and will roll out a new middle-school math pathway to enable students to take Algebra I in 8th grade where appropriate. On cell-phone policy, ACPS is piloting Yondr phone pouches at Walton Middle School for 2024–25 and convening a policy-enforcement committee that includes students, parents and educators to assess effectiveness before broader expansion.
Board members praised the transportation progress and asked about data collection on curriculum implementation and the pilot’s enforcement mechanics. ACPS staff said teacher representation, building-level HMH champions and central-office teams will provide feedback to guide state compliance and training.
